Peptide record

Tesamorelin

Mechanism

Full-length 44-amino-acid GHRH analog with an N-terminal trans-3-hexenoic acid modification that binds GHRHR, activating cAMP/PKA signaling to increase endogenous GH and IGF-1, with improved stability versus native GHRH.182893102

Function

FDA-approved to reduce excess visceral adipose tissue in HIV-associated lipodystrophy and studied for broader body-composition, NAFLD, and cognitive effects via GH/IGF-1 axis modulation.1893

Receptor

Growth hormone–releasing hormone receptor (GHRHR). 9394103

Sequence

Tyr-Ala-Asp-Ala-Ile-Phe-Thr-Asn-Ser-Tyr-Arg-Lys-Val-Leu-Gly-Gln-Leu-Ser-Ala-Arg-Lys-Leu-Leu-Gln-Asp-Ile-Met-Ser-Arg-Gln-Gln-Gly-Glu-Ser-Asn-Gln-Glu-Arg-Gly-Ala-Arg-Ala-Arg-Leu-NH228102

Length

44 amino acids

Organism or Origin

Synthetic analog of human hypothalamic GHRH.1893

Gene

GHRH
